use less confusing names for iov_iter direction initializers
READ/WRITE proved to be actively confusing - the meanings are "data destination, as used with read(2)" and "data source, as used with write(2)", but people keep interpreting those as "we read data from it" and "we write data to it", i.e. exactly the wrong way.
Call them ITER_DEST and ITER_SOURCE - at least that is harder to misinterpret...

nvmet: use a private workqueue instead of the system workqueue
Any attempt to flush kernel-global WQs has possibility of deadlock so we should simply stop using them, instead introduce nvmet_wq which is the generic nvmet workqueue for work elements that don't explicitly require a dedicated workqueue (by the mere fact that they are using the system_wq).
Changes were done using the following replaces:
- s/schedule_work(/queue_work(nvmet_wq, /g - s/schedule_delayed_work(/queue_delayed_work(nvmet_wq, /g - s/flush_scheduled_work()/flush_workqueue(nvmet_wq)/g

nvmet: seset ns->file when open fails
Reset the ns->file value to NULL also in the error case in nvmet_file_ns_enable().
The ns->file variable points either to file object or contains the error code after the filp_open() call. This can lead to following problem:
When the user first setups an invalid file backend and tries to enable the ns, it will fail. Then the user switches over to a bdev backend and enables successfully the ns. The first received I/O will crash the system because the IO backend is chosen based on the ns->file value:
static u16 nvmet_parse_io_cmd(struct nvmet_req *req) { [...]
if (req->ns->file) return nvmet_file_parse_io_cmd(req);
return nvmet_bdev_parse_io_cmd(req); }

nvmet: fix building bvec from sg list
There are two mistakes for building bvec from sg list for file backed ns:
- use request data length to compute number of io vector, this way doesn't consider sg->offset, and the result may be smaller than required io vectors
- bvec->bv_len isn't capped by sg->length
This patch fixes this issue by building bvec from sg directly, given the whole IO stack is ready for multi-page bvec.

nvmet: use IOCB_NOWAIT for file-ns buffered I/O
This patch optimizes read command behavior when file-ns configured with buffered I/O. Instead of offloading the buffered I/O read operations to the worker threads, we first issue the read operation with IOCB_NOWAIT and try and access the data from the cache. Here we only offload the request to the worker thread and complete the request in the worker thread context when IOCB_NOWAIT request fails.
